In Italy they even call him Professor of shades, because he finds a way to astonish every time. Lately he has been surprising those he converses with by supporting the... theory of the artichoke. According to the latter, if you remove the first leaf from an artichoke, it starts to go yellow. The yellowing gets more intense if you remove the next leaf, while if you remove the other leaves as well, the artichoke is eventually destroyed. This is the theory of Giuliano Amato (photographed) regarding the reasons why Greece will not leave the Euro, as something like this would affect the entire Eurozone. I remembered it because, as is well known, the former Italian Prime Minister, socialist and current member of the Democratic Party, visited Athens and met with Ministers of the Government. I have been informed that he attended, yesterday, the annual meeting of the Board of Directors of the European Public Law Organization, of which he is a founding member.
